Preclinical data suggests that P2Y(1) antagonists, such as diarylurea compound 1, may provide antithrombotic efficacy similar to P2Y(12) antagonists and may have the potential of providing reduced bleeding liabilities. This manuscript describes a series of diarylureas bearing solublizing amine side chains as potent P2Y(1) antagonists. Among them, compounds 2l and 3h had improved aqueous solubility and maintained antiplatelet activity compared with compound 1. Compound 2l was moderately efficacious in both rat and rabbit thrombosis models and had a moderate prolongation of bleeding time in rats similar to that of compound 1. (C) 2013 Elsevier Ltd.
